SC-250 Pressure and Temperature Limitations vs Materials
Below are details of the
maximum Pressure and Temperature limits for the
SC-250.
1. The pressure limits for the standard version
are:
With SS-316 flow tube or SS-316 flow tube with PVC
or PTFE Liner:
PN-40 (40 Bar) for sizes DN-15 to DN-65
PN-16 (16 Bar) for sizes DN-65 to DN-125
PN-10 (10 Bar) for size DN-150.
With All PVC, PP, PTFE and PVDF flow tubes:
PN-16 (16 Bar) for sizes DN-15 to DN-125
PN-10 (10 Bar) for size DN-150.
The float material does not change the pressure
rating.
If the pressure limits for the standard versions
are too low then we can offer special versions
with higher pressure ratings but the price is also
higher. We can offer with many different pressure
ratings up to 400 Bar. The higher the pressure
rating the higher is the price. If a pressure
rating higher than the standard version is
required then ask for a special quotation.
2. Below is a summary of temperature limits for
the SC-250.
SC-250 with PVC materials (float and/or body):
--> 0 to 50 Deg C
Above 45 Deg C the pressure rating is reduced,
check pressure rating if over 45 Deg C.
SC-250 with SS and PTFE materials and no
transmitter or alarms: --> -20 to 150 Deg C
Limit is due to PTFE
SC-250 with only SS materials and no transmitter
or alarms: --> -20 to 200 Deg C
For higher or lower temperatures, use the Thermal
Separator option SC/HT
SC-250 with SS and PTFE materials and with
transmitter or alarms: --> -10 to 90 Deg C
For higher or lower temperatures, use the Thermal
Separator option SC/HT but max 150 Deg C due to
PTFE.
SC-250 with only SS materials and with transmitter
or alarms: --> -10 to 90 Deg C
For higher or lower temperatures, use the Thermal
Separator option SC/HT
The Thermal Separator option SC/HT is suitable for
temperatures from -50 to 250 Deg C.
The SC-250 can be offered for temperatures up to
400 Deg C or down to -180 Deg C, for temperatures
above 250 Deg C or below -50 Deg C ask for a
special quotation.
